Location
Offering a barber shop and a lobby area, the smoke-free Unipark By Oro Verde Hotels Guayaquil lies in the Centro de Guayaquil district, a mere 1.1 km from the MAG Guayaquil Craft Market and about a 25-minute walk from such cultural places of interest as the Museo de la Musica Popular Guayaquilena Julio Jaramillo. This 4-star hotel is in proximity to the La Perla and provides guests with a steam room, a solarium, and a sauna.
Situated right in the centre of Guayaquil, the elegant hotel is within a 700-metre distance of Malecon 2000. The Unipark Guayaquil is within 5 minutes' walk of the Nahim Isaias Museum and within 2 km of the Santa Ana Hill. Visit Fuente de los Leones, within a 900-metre distance of this accommodation,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Ecuador. The hotel allows you to enjoy such natural sights as Malecon del Salado Park 2.2 km away. Guests will find Parque Centenario cable car station within a few blocks of the deluxe Unipark.
The allergy-friendly rooms come with a personal safe, high-speed internet and a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, as well as coffee and tea makers. The view of the city and the elegant furniture are provided there. Private bathrooms include nice touches such as a hairdryer and bath sheets.
Unipark By Oro Verde Hotels features a free continental breakfast every morning. The lounge bar serves refreshing drinks daily. La Canoa offers Ecuadorean dishes and lies 250 metres from this property.
